AFC Hiltingbury....... a FA Charter Standard Club

We are a community football club, founded in 1990 and based in the Chandler 's Ford area of Hampshire. The clubs' “goal” is to provide a framework in which the children of the local community can develop their football prowess.

Throughout the years, our club, AFC Hiltingbury, has become renowned for good sportsmanship, excellent team spirit and above all, a club that cares and provides the right ethos for the children to develop and improve their football skills.

We will have 15 teams in the 2007/2008 season playing across three local youth leagues: The Eastleigh and District Mini Soccer League, the Southampton Tyro League and the Southampton Youth League. The age groups covered range from Under 8 to Under 18. Furthermore, for the first time in our club's history we have a Senior team playing in the Southampton Junior Division 2 Saturday league. This is a major development for the club as one of our aims was to provide a route to senior adult football once our players had passed through the various youth leagues. This dream is now reality as AFC Hiltingbury begin the 2007/2008 season in Junior Division 2. It is hoped that once this team becomes established that a second XI will be started in due course.

AFC Hiltingbury is a F.A. Charter Standard club. This ensures better coaching for all the teams, since, under F.A. Charter Standard, all teams must be coached by qualified coaches. At the present time, out of the 15 existing teams, we have 9 coaches with Level 1 F.A. Coaching certificates and 2 currently holding the level 2 coaching certificate. Our Head Coach, Tony Thacker works closely with managers to ensure that coaching requirements are meet. In addition, many of our teams employ fully qualified coaches to take training sessions.

In April 2004 we were delighted to announce that Sparks Ellison, the Chandlers Ford based independent estate agent, agreed to sponsor the entire club. This has given AFC Hiltingbury a new lease of life and we are actively seeking to expand our team base and promote our vision of how a community football club should be run. Whilst the sponsorship is initially for three years, both parties are looking forward to forming a mutually beneficial partnership in the Chandlers Ford community.
